Explanation

Megasthenes was a Greek ambassador sent by Seleucus I Nicator to the court of Chandragupta Maurya around 305 BCE. He wrote the famous account 'Indica' describing Indian society and governance. Porus was an Indian king, Ptolemy ruled Egypt, and Alexander died before Megasthenes was sent.
